Excellent unit to keep phone safe
The media could not be loaded. I've had my phone fall from a ram mount before. And a quad lock isn't an option (z fold 5). This unit make its real convenient to keep phone safe in a bag or pocket. Didn't think I'd have space on handlebar of my rebel 1100t, but got a nice cozy fit. A little awkward with faring still in place, but very doable.Plenty of wiring to run to power (usb). I had to get a USB c male to USB a female for my bike. WARNING - make sure use accessory/ignition power, otherwise will drain battery as it will stay on 100%, unless u wire a switch in. My USB is ignition based so I'm good. Able to run wires mostly concealed.Cameras work well. Clarity is great. Auto record while riding is perfect in case of accident (haven't and hope to not have to test it). Come with 2 sided tape and screws. Only have rear mounted for now, don't want to put holes in new bike. Comes with 2 extension harness for cams, plenty of length.Android works great and it BT perfect with phone and Sena 50s. Able to have maps up, while hearing directions and music in helmet. As well as take calls/txt.Tpms works great. Don't understand why others have issues, maybe defective units? Instructions are mostly clear, broken English like everything else from Amazon. But this is a known thing so for anyone to expect less, shame on them. I was able to interpret good enough to get settings switch to imperial vs metric. Psi of tires reads fine and u can set lower and upper limits. I set to +/- 3 psi. And it will let u know if ur out of the set range, and will keep alerting until u get back within spec. Turned out dealer over inflated my rear tire.Loving the unit. With proper care, seems like it should last. Does all it claimed to do and allows me to enjoy my rides without worrying where I'm at.

Affordable, practical but quality can be improved
I recently purchased this unit and found the installation to be a breeze. I particularly like the USB power connection, which doesn't require splicing cables on my motorcycle.After the initial setup with my phone, the unit quickly reconnects, and I used the Waze app with my Bluetooth helmet, and it worked flawlessly. The screen resolution is great, and the shade helps while riding. The mounting bracket is very practical and allows for a 3-way adjustment for the best view.The video quality of the cameras is pretty good, but I don't understand why all files recorded while riding are stored in a locked folder, but when I am stationary, they are stored in a regular folder.Contacted their support for replacement mounting brackets for the cameras, and their response was quick, now waiting for the package from China.However, there are some issues you should be aware of. Despite these, I still feel the unit is worth the try.Issue 1: The unit keeps resetting the time. The manual states that the time will be set from the phone or built-in GPS, but this doesn't work. I am on the East Coast, which is -4 or -5 based on the setting, but it keeps resetting to 0 every time the power is recycled.Issue 2: I had to order a replacement unit as I tried resetting the first one to factory default, and after that, I couldn't connect using Bluetooth. I contacted their support on WhatsApp, but as expected, didn't receive much help, so I ordered the replacement. I installed it yesterday, and it's working fine so far. I'm just staying away from resetting the unit again.Issue 3: Don't get your hopes up with the phone application I am using the Apple app. It crashes more than it works. I have yet to see a complete video recording from the unit on the phone without crashing.I am willing to compromise with these issues because USB connectivity is very important to me. I suggest buying the protection plan just in case there are any issues after the warranty expires.

Great Apple CarPlay and dashcam upgrade
This is a great upgrade for those of us who like having a little extra data in front of us. The CarPlay is great. I’ve used quad lock cases for multiple years and will continue to use it on long rides when my phone needs a charge. But it’s great to be able to keep my phone in my pocket and let the CarPlay screen be my interphase.Connection from the phone, to the unit, and my helmet have no issues and connects quickly.The cameras work well and have good clarity. I did have one issue with the rear facing camera being upside down, but the seller was very quick on responses and a (very easy) fix was found.The TPS works well as well. Set up was easy although it did take me a couple tries to make it happen.I did not hard wire this to the bike since I have a 12v outlet but wiring was easy (for this bike).The one issue I have is that the unit does vibrate quite a bit. But this is of my own doing due to the small bar I mounted it on (rubber gasket made it fix, but caused the vibration). I’m sure if I stuck on the handle bars, it would be just fine.
